From Static Models to Living Simulations

Traditional environmental modeling:

  • Requires batch runs on supercomputers.
  • Struggles to integrate live sensor data.
  • Often outputs in formats unsuitable for quick decision-making.

Vibe Coding transforms this with:

  • Data Ingestion Agents pulling satellite, sensor, and historical datasets.
  • Simulation Agents running predictive models in parallel.
  • Impact Analysis Agents translating raw data into human-readable implications.
  • Policy Advisory Agents producing scenario-based recommendations.

The Vibe Coding Climate Flow

  1. Real-Time Data Capture
    • Ingests from satellites, buoys, and IoT sensors.
    • Normalizes formats for modeling.
  2. Multi-Model Simulation
    • Runs atmospheric, oceanic, and land-use models simultaneously.
    • Integrates feedback loops between them.
  3. Impact Assessment
    • Projects effects on agriculture, water supply, and disaster risk.
    • Highlights hotspots for urgent action.
  4. Policy Scenario Generation
    • Models trade-offs between mitigation strategies.
    • Outputs options with quantified impacts.
  5. Continuous Model Refinement
    • Updates parameters with each new data cycle.
    • Uses AI-led sensitivity analysis to improve accuracy.
